Soccer Intellectuals dump LadyStrikers on Malta Guinness Women’s Premier League final day

Two goals from Jennifer Adjei Mensah secured victory for Soccer Intellectuals over regional rivals Lady Strikers. Intellectuals fought fiercely from the blast of the whistle as they were in dire need of victory to avoid relegation. Jennifer Adjei Mensah broke the deadlock in the 31st minute before connecting brilliantly from Mary Awuah Boateng’s cross for the second goal in the 73rd minute. The host dominated both halves and could have scored more goals if they were purposeful upfront. Lady Strikers sat at the back and soaked pressure from their opponents but that didn’t deter Soccer Intellectuals from attacking as Jennifer Adjei Mensah made the difference.

In Accra - Jonina Ladies snatched all 3 points as they left it late to beat Army Ladies 1-0 at the Auntie Aku AstroTurf. In a very competitive game, both teams were eager for the opener but it was the home that got rewarded. Agnes Yeboah scored the match winner in the 83rd minute to give her side all the spoils.

Meanwhile former Champions, Hasaacas Ladies eased past Faith Ladies to take hold of the top spot in the Southern Zone. In what was a battle between the two top sides, Faith Ladies failed to make it count as they lost 3-0 to Hasaacas Ladies despite a beautiful display. Mukarama Abdulai converted from the spot in the 13th minute to give the away team an early lead as she later extended the lead for the “Doo Ladies “ in the 26th minute.

Faith Ladies fought harder in the second half but could not get the ball behind the net as Belinda Ofori increased the tally for Hasaacas Ladies in the 59th minute.

The former Champions will face off with reigning champions Ampem Darkoa Ladies (Northern Zone Champions) in the playoff final, scheduled for the University of Ghana Stadium, Legon on Saturday, June 8, 2024 to determine the winner of 2023/24 Malta Guinness women’s premier League.
